When Should You Replace Your Roof?

600 0

When should you replace your roof? According to Wells Roofing the length of time between roof replacements depends on the type and quality of the material used. While you should expect a roof to last between twenty and forty years, some roofs require replacement sooner. Regardless of the duration, a proper installation can extend the life of the roof considerably. If you have a poorly installed or old roof, you should replace it as soon as possible.

If your roof is already quite old, you should schedule a consultation with a roofing contractor. This will ensure that the new roof is as durable and sturdy as possible. If your roof is still relatively new, you should avoid neglecting it over time, as this can lead to premature roof replacement. However, if your roof is already damaged, you should still consider having it replaced before it deteriorates too much.

Although there are no strict guidelines for when to replace your roof, experts suggest that you check it twice a year. Check the roof for signs of damage or deterioration, such as cracks in the shingles, a sagging roofline, mould or dark spots. By inspecting the roof from the top of your house, you can identify any signs of decay. A roof inspection can also reveal signs of water damage, and if this occurs, you should schedule a roof replacement as soon as possible.

Key Points for Hiring a Roofing Company

While getting a free quote from a roofing company may be tempting, you need to remember that this can cost you a lot more in the long run. Poor workmanship can increase your overall costs, and it’s never a good idea to hire a cheap roofing company. Also, be sure to ask your roofing contractor about building permits. Lastly, make sure you are getting a written estimate.

A licensed and insured roofing company will have a physical address, which is important for homeowners and businesses. Check the insurance and licenses of any subcontractors the company hires. Also, ask for a list of subcontractors and verify their credentials. Check with the Better Business Bureau and social networking sites to determine whether the roofing company is legitimate. A reputable company will explain in advance what tasks it outsources and why.

A roofer should be willing to provide you with their customers’ references. Getting references from past customers is one of the best ways to gauge the quality of their work and pricing. Ask to see examples of their previous projects, and if the roofer offers you references, ask for them. These references should be able to provide you with a clear picture of the quality of their work. Then, you can make a decision based on their past performance.

It’s important to find a reputable roofing company with positive references. Reputable roofing companies will list these on their website. Negative reviews are purposely omitted. Look for reviews on their social media pages, or on Google. A company’s Google reviews are an excellent source of feedback from previous customers.
